directions

  • Brown minute rice, maragarine and onion in pan.
  • Add chicken broth and mushrooms.
  • When rice is done;add grape nuts.
  • Enjoy!

  1. The Grape Nuts flavor with the rice just didn't really work for us. They kept their crunch more than I thought they would and had a bit of an off-taste with the rice. Definitely didn't taste like sausage to us. I'm very sorry I couldn't leave a more positive review.
     
  2. This was really good. I didn't add as much margarine but the lack of it didn't make a difference in the texture or the taste. Even my fil who hates mushrooms loved it. The "secret" ingredient is tasty, and not crunchy. What a great quick, different pilaf. Thanks Missjuliee for another good healthy addition for my cookbook.
